Sherbadellic by Exotic Genetix
Indica strains × Sativa strains
Sherbadellic by Exotic Genetix is a hybrid cannabis strain developed through extensive breeding experimentation, aiming to combine classic genetics with modern cultivation. It is known for its balanced profile, appealing to both recreational and medicinal users seeking a complex sensory experience and a blend of invigorating and relaxing effects.
Appearance
Sherbadellic buds are visually striking, characterized by their density and a frosty, glistening surface due to abundant trichomes. The nugs display a vibrant mix of deep green hues, often interspersed with subtle hints of purple, with color patterns that can shift as the plant matures. This distinctive appearance is attributed to its complex genetic makeup and significant resin production.
Aroma & Flavor
The aroma of Sherbadellic is layered, balancing sweet and earthy notes with pungent, herbaceous undertones, often likened to freshly baked goods mixed with a herbal bouquet. Upon consumption, it delivers a delightful blend of sweet and spicy tastes, reminiscent of vanilla and pine, with a subtle peppery zest that lingers on the palate.
Effects
Users typically experience an invigorating and euphoric onset, often described as a clear head high that enhances focus and clarity, making it popular for creative pursuits. As the effects progress, a sense of bodily relaxation sets in, leading to an overall state of calm. This balanced interplay of stimulating and soothing sensations makes it versatile for both daytime and evening use.
Terpenes & Cannabinoids
Sherbadellic features a complex terpene profile with prominent Myrcene, Limonene, and Caryophyllene. These terpenes contribute to its aroma, flavor, and potential therapeutic benefits. The strain is noted for its high THC content, typically ranging from 30-40%, with minimal CBD (<1%), and may contain trace amounts of other cannabinoids like CBG and CBN, contributing to its potent effects.
Origins & Lineage
Developed by Exotic Genetix, Sherbadellic is the result of meticulous hybridization, blending high-quality indica and sativa parent strains. The lineage is approximately 50% indica and 50% sativa, achieved through extensive backcrossing and stabilization techniques over several years to ensure genetic stability and desired traits.
